Laura Bush presses UN over Burma (Jonathan Beale, 8/31/07, BBC News)

US First Lady Laura Bush has urged UN chief Ban Ki-moon to condemn Burma's crackdown on pro-democracy protestors.

In a rare political intervention, she also called on the UN Security Council to act to prevent further violence.

Her direct intervention shows growing frustration in the White House with the UN's muted response to problem.
